Mayland: - Mayland is a delightful village situated to the east of the historic town of Maldon (approximately 8.5 miles) and is on the banks of the River Blackwater. Mayland offers a selection of local shops including a convenience store, bakery, takeaway, hairdressers, public house and wine bar. Also within the village are two sailing clubs, a primary school, doctor's surgery and beautiful river and countryside walks. Althorne railway station with links to London Liverpool Street is approximately 4.8 miles and Southminster railway station 6.3 miles.
